Description
This is an outbuilding dating from the mid-18th century, located approximately 15 metres to the west of South Farm House. It is constructed from squared rubble sandstone and features an old pantile roof. The building is single-storey with a two-room plan. The right-hand section has a boarded door with a roughly-tooled bonded surround, positioned to the left of a three-light casement window that is in an original square-faced surround, although the stone mullions have been removed. The left-hand section has a similar door and a smaller window to its left. The building also has shaped kneelers and gable copings, along with a truncated end stack on the right. It is included for its group value.
